The way points of this running / walking route:

start, bridge stairs or milson's point railway station.

turn right, down stairs, across park.

turn right up stairs.

go up stairs to mosman st.

go up stairs, through small reserve on crest of ridge.

follow stairs down towards water and path to left.

turn right off sidewalk to path going diagonal to road.

bradley's head

go through old military base N.B. may close after sunset

up stairs

to left of old barracks(?) up bush track stairs

great look out here, recently re opened.

george's heights, new reserve, great views, free electric bbqs, artists in residence in restored former army hospital

cross road and go down stairs to balmoral oval, or turn right here to detour out to middle head or obelisk and cobbler's beaches.

go across oval to beach

various cafes and more serious restaurants

if high tide or not keen on rock scrambling and getting feet wet, go up stairs to wyargine street follow over to burran ave, hopetoun ave and walkway down to rosherville reserve and chinamans beach.

the route around the water line, usually involves at least getting your feet wet and some rock scrambling. sometimes the water can be waste high and the jumping and crawling over some boulders may be too hard for some.

where path comes down the alternative route

again a choice, along the water line or up the stairs to cyprian st. right at parriwi and follow it down to the spit. the water level route is not as tricky as the last one, but still tide dependant.........

go behind the sewer pumping building, and continue along the road in front the sailing clubs and restaurants to the bridge.

onto bridge footpath, cross bridge, occasionally goes up to allow sailing boats through. shouldnt hold you up very long and always good for a look.

turn down driveway to carpark, across carpark to start of spit to manly walk

there is a restaurant and kiosk here, hours are a bit unreliable.

turn righ and go along beach.

up stairs, bush track at end of beach

keep following signs to manly

detour here to south for grotto point and washaway beach. rough tracks only, some dificult terrain.

look out for opening to right of track, aboriginal rock carvings, with a great view.

lots of great view points along here.

nice lookout (lower) just off track here. you get to see manly, deceptively close now,

reef beach, used to be nudist, not sure if it still is, dont think so.

forty basket beach, netted swimming area too.

following asphalt road. past boat builders, can take waterline, just past boat shed if low tide, high tide would be very muddy so take road, up and around is much better,

boat shed here right, down along water or left up along road.

right down path across bridge over creek/waterfall.

down stairs to right

up stairs at north end of park

track doesnt continue as map says, go up boyle, right at king along lauderdale before track starts again

turn back right into reserve.

nice pool here.

manly cove, netted swimming area.

manly wharf. buses and ferries back to start, walk on to nth head or through corso to ocean beach and so on. cafes, restaurants, shops.
